Matthew 24:23-24
Then if any one says to you, ‘Lo, here is the Christ!’ or ‘There he is!’ do not believe it. For false Christs and false prophets will arise and show great signs and wonders, so as to lead astray, if possible, even the elect.
We can spend our lives looking for signs of God’s love in the wind and weather or in this or that Big Shot. And to be sure, God does buck us up from time to time with clear signs of his love when we are weak or with special people who mediate the grace of God to us. But if we pin all our hopes on how our luck is running today or on the approval of some human being, we go wrong. For it is not true that God has abandoned us when we are sick, dying, oppressed, out of work, unpopular or what not. The Great Sign of God’s love is not in any of these happenstances. It is in Christ Jesus our Lord who was crucified and raised for us. If you want to know if God loves you, look there above all. Nothing can separate you from that love.
